Ford Maverick Plastic plate with a couple of pivot points plastic plat
Found this plate under the front seat of 24 Maverick Lariat. Any idea what it goes to?

That looks like the access cover for the hybrid battery disconnect (or a similar floor-mounted electrical access panel).
Since you have a Maverick Lariat, it’s very likely you have the Hybrid powertrain. On these trucks, the high-voltage battery is located under the cabin, and there is an access point beneath the front passenger seat (or slightly behind it) for service technicians to manually disconnect the power.
